Side tip…..
If you are working on getting 500 crafting, note that you can discover T5 RARES (cost karma for the recipes) that cost NO ECTOS to craft but generate ECTOS when you salvage them…..
Not directly related and it’s a drop in the bucket for both 400-500 crating XP (they can gain you about 5 levels somewhere) and the Ectos needed to get to 300% MF, but just a little tidbit I picked up leveling my crafting to 500.

….. The adren nerf is somewhat useless since you already lose adren when not in combat (though slowly) and for PvE it won’t affect at all since you’re always stuck in combat anyway. …..
I think you are badly mistaken about how much effect this will have. I can keep a constant 15% damage on my Warrior in just about ANY zone right now and from the videos I’ve seen your Adrenaline will completely drain in about 15 sec out of combat with the patch (it takes about 30 sec to START draining now). It will basically not allow you to abuse the Bezerker’s Power trait (XI STR) like you can now.
On the other hand, SHOULD I be able to keep a constant 15% damage boost on any character in the game? No. It’s a good nerf to hinder a minor exploit.
Signet of Rage is also generally considered overpowered right now, so that nerf is needed as well.
While it’s impossible to say before the change (so it can be fully tested) all the Warrior nerfs appear to be reasonable ones. Frankly the Warrior has a number of over powered capabilities right now but Warrior will still be one of the strongest (and survivable) character classes in the game even after the Feature Pack changes.
The Warrior class will certainly not be “ruined” by these changes (if they all work the way they have been described).
The FGS change is simply plugging an exploit hole that was not the skills intention.

Not unless you have to buy Mystic Forge stones for Mystic Kits (or use all your Forge Stones for other things). Even then, you will be wasting money rather than just buying Master Kits at the vendor…..but you won’t have to worry about buying the kits.
From the analysis I have seen (done by MULTIPLE players on the crafting forums). There is NO WAY you will recoup your investment money by selling the Cystaline Dust from Salvaging Ectos (you can come close and MAY pull it off if you are VERY luck in your salvages). No doubt Salvaging Ectos for Dust & Luck is the least expensive way to boost your MF %, but stating that you can make money at the same time is not a given and the process will end up costing you gold in the long run.
Again, it’s a great way to boost MF , but it’s not going to generate profit 80 of the time (market fluctuations in Ectos / Dust not withstanding).
